QuoteOriginally posted by IchabodCrane Quote
Rondec, I'm always impressed with your sunrise and sunset shots. Do you typically set white balance to Auto or Daylight for these? Thanks.
Thank you. I use auto white balance -- it is really good on the K3, on the K5 it seemed to struggle more. This particular shot was processed in Nik Effects Viveza and Color Efex Pro to bring up the foreground (it was underexposed by at least three stops) and to bring out the detail in the clouds. Sunsets are sunsets, I guess, but this one really seemed to light up the sky, just after the sun dropped below the horizon. I had taken a few shots before that, but the 100 just flares too much to shoot right into the sun.
